Transaction 3882234ea40de880caa109b6088da253fb65bc9f9d879cba0a7f60180bf97cbb
1 Input
1 Output
-
3882234ea40de880caa109b6088da253fb65bc9f9d879cba0a7f60180bf97cbb:0
- value
- 18840122
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 52de42803a5372eefa8aaf0c7ba7fa9cfd843a44 OP_EQUAL
- address
- 39FBb9r5bXdyuxWeLF9DTt6H5Eodq9UAuS